8N or NAA tractor I presume. That would be a lever to switch between draft control for plowing or position control so the implement on the 3 point hitch stays in the same position instead of going up and down while you're using it. Up for position control and down(forward) for draft control if memory serves me correctly. If not somebody will correct me. These guys know their stuff.
